Dielectric control of the behaviour of ion-exchange resins
Résumé
Complex-impedance variations of the ion-exchange resin DOWEX 50X8 with the type of counterion allow one to follow the Cu2+/H+ and Ca2+/Na+ exchange reactions without chemical analysis of solutions. Frequency and ionic strength effects are specified. This method is effective for following the Na+/K+ separation by displacement of Ca2+ ions.
